Lanxang Star Restaurant

No comments yet
JPY2069
󱝐
Currently closed|Open tomorrow at 11:00
+1 978-677-6339
1734 Lakeview Ave, Dracut, MA 01826, United States

Reviews of Lanxang Star Restaurant

Congratulations! You found a new place!
Tinggalkan ulasan dan bantu tamu lainnya mendapatkan perjalanan yang sempurna!
Write a Review